Expect Shell Script Example

For example ssh reads input directly from the TTY device which bypasses stdin. For example demo'ing 2 ways of passing bash vars to expect cat foosh arg11. Expect Usage Examples Manual PHP. Bash ssh pass arguments Team Pic Pros. Intro to Tcl Expect The University of Chicago Library. Instructions and examples for using the command expect a program that talks to other interactive programs according to a script. 4questionssh expect Your name send - expectn expect Are you.

Most Linux distributions include Expect as part of the available and installable software. Expect scripts can be used to automate multiple CLI commands in batch mode. H ow do I execute a script on remote server called server2examplecom from my PC. Below we have an example expect script that will connect to a single host. I am passing argument in expect through command line in shell script. Seconds until the response command is executed IP unblocked for example. After connecting to such as a failed login process, expect script example below is written as needed on server to handle this behavior is up and redirecting the amount of. Step 4 Give commands as argument along with expectcmd script See below given example Note Try this command to get kernel info of Remote machine sh. In my examples I'll use this method to create an expect script I'll put comments to describe how the actionscommands are implemented. Solved Improving Expect script Cisco Community.

Example runs ftp ftpcmenistgov and stores the resulting Expect script in the file nist. May 21 2012 First you need to install expect tool by following these instructions. Below is an example of packer template inputs and what you should expect to. Have a visit to this web site it gives examples of how to automate ftp rlogin. Apt-get update qq sudo apt-get install qq bats script bats testbats. A much better form in production would be to put the expect script. The command being piped into does not expect the newline separated format. Tagspexpect expect python ssh cygwin python tutorialtags Related. In the previous example the strings ERROR and Test complete were used. I'm using a script to change the ip route in some 141's Cisco Routers and the script is working fine. Autoexpect is a command using which you can construct an expect script Basically execute an interactive program using autoexpect command. Bash script with embedded expect script to execute and maintain FortiClient VPN connection Please note that the. This blog structure Expect overview Expect Installation Method Expect Basic Command Expect execution Demo example Expect overview.

One method to accomplish this is to use scripts such as shell expect or Perl scripts. Here is the short bash script only an example but helpful if you need it to do more. Everything in a shell script is a command in this case run the echo command which. Similar to the syntax of shell regular expressions commonly known as glob patterns. This is a bash shell script which you will run to start the entire. For example if you want to automatically run a program which expects. For example the following fragment is from a script that involves a login. Ifthenelse statements for example will take over multiple lines but each. Show a bunch of code samples for discussing and copypasting and also. A simple Expect script to test an FTP server alvinalexandercom. Expect script too fast add a sleep between each line read. How to automate sftp file transfers using expect utility The. How to run shell script inside expect script UNIX and Linux. Shell script base Expect interactive free tool Programmer Help. Paramiko Execute Shell Script. Linux by ExamplesPython How to access ssh with pexpect. Pexpect Spawn child applications and control them. Here's an example of that interaction using Telnet from a Linux box telnet localhost 2222 200 Welcome to the Game Matching Server v10.

To tools like head they expect input files to contain nothing but the letters digits. The makelistssh script runs varossecbinossec-makelists to update cdb lists. Menu in a shell script aside from scripts themselves examples are bash run from a. If you've not reviewed some sample expect programs reviewing one like. Is shell script example for the ssh command to test has also read. Expectopencommand timeout instantiate a shell command connection object. 7 UNIX Cut Command Examples of How to Extract Columns or Fields from a. The term shell scripting gets mentioned often in Linux forums but many. Goal of having a powerful robust new shell like Powershell ktmd. The Beginner's Guide to Shell Scripting The Basics. Expect Scripting Tutorial With Examples POFTUT. Expect Command And How To Automate Shell Scripts Like. How to Use Expect In Bash Script Sharad Chhetri.

Also you test your script by starting the python interpreter explicitly while you expect the. With our Expect methods you can write Groovy scripts that will interact with. Note that is not a shell script but an expect script needs the package expect to be. Change permissions on the script so that it is executable for example. Example set temperature 20 if temperature 50 puts It's pretty cold. The following example sets these environment variables in the bash shell. It and it would give us the output of the date command like we'd expect. Use esay or similar on Linux say Query was found expect returned. Example of a script which runs a remote command over SSH with. It to script example for example. Shell Provisioners Packer by HashiCorp. Expect Shell Scripting Tutorial The Shell Scripting Tutorial. Core pexpect components Pexpect 4 documentation.

They are similar to shell scripts but utilize the tcl extension and a different call. Below is an example script that automates remote access with a batch file binbash. If you specify a relative path name to the command for example ls qsh searches the. Hosts localhost gatherfacts false tasks expect command sh c read p 'foo. I'm having an issue with running an expect script on my Mac Mini with. Shell Scripts The Unix Shell. For example passwd cannot be run without a user interactively sup- plying the input Similar programs that cannot be automated in a shell script are telnet crypt. This example logs on to the server sending the clear-text password then sends some command and continues If it reads done from the input it terminates. Expect Scripts for Controlling Interactive Processes NIST. Qshell command language features IBM Knowledge Center.

Expect is an extension to the Tcl scripting language written by Don Libes The program. Shell scripts that tool is the Expect command or Expect scripting language. I'm not going to explain this very much but here's an Expect script that I. Expect is a powerful script language that can automate programs requiring. Examples Basic usage use stdprocessCommand Commandnewls arg-l arg-a. But as our requirement is to execute the shell script after the step 1 is. The script uses ncftp to connect to the FTP server but the thing I. Expect Command Before we talk about expect command Let's see some of the. Trying to wait for use it is to learn full ci workflow of the thing can chain academy, which checks so these expect shell script example: block an ip we need. Ossecconf Active Response Options OSSEC. Expect is a scripting language used to automate interactive shells For example if we want to automate Cisco devices over a shell by using. Expect SSH Script for a Cisco Device Tutorial Example.

Tcl A Scripting Language Tcl a shell-like extensible interpreter by Ousterhout Winter. Pauseafter string Wait the amount of time after provisioning a shell script. ShellCheck shell script analysis tool. My script fails from time to time without any obvious reason. How To Write a Bash Script That Answers Interactive Prompts. What is the meaning of spawn linux shell commands. Automate Your Scripts With Expect Better Programming.

Expect Scripting For Network Engineers Cisco Paul Gerard. For example server1domaincom 192161111 cyberdelia Script expect that you will use standard user account and then switch under root via. Automate SU login into Other User Accounts Expect allows you to pass the password for the Linux login account from the program instead of. Automating SSH and Telnet Scripts using System Center.

Nl ve amatr yazarlardan en gzel Aws run command linux shell script kitaplar incelemek ve. This has little value in finished scripts but can help when developing and. Since a lot of command line tools in myriad languages expect to be used this way. Path to remote script which will execute on remote server For example. Vivek Gite published a sample shell script to monitor disk usage and to. For example the file size is indeed big and the network speed is really one problem you'd better set this. Expect script on crontab GNULinux forum at Coderanch. Network Expect Examples The Network Expect Project. Using Expect Scripting Language to Automate Cisco.

Expect can help you to automate interactive console applications For example expect script can go to some Linux host via SSH with password. Again this example is copied from here import pexpect child pexpectspawn 'ftp ftpopenbsdorg' childexpect 'Name ' childsendline. In the following example of expect-lite expect-lite. Automating SSH and Sudo with ExpectKrazyWorks. If else statement in expect script Hewlett Packard Enterprise.

Dm hold to embed them, i read into larger scripts or copyright notice and support foreach loop used expect script at the expect can not. Usrbinexpect eval spawn ssh oStrictHostKeyCheckingno oCheckHostIPno usrmyhostexamplecom Use the correct prompt set. A classic example of the problem is programming FTP. At the time deploys happened through a mix of bash scripts. 1 IntroWhat Is Expect Exploring Expect Book O'Reilly.

Use Expect in a Bash script to provide a password to an SSH. Sample Cobertura ant build script Ruby directory list How to use Ruby to list files in a directory A shell script to search multiple jar files for a Java class or pattern. 321 Patterns for use with the expect command Embecosm. Ansiblebuiltinexpect Executes a command and responds to. How to use the Pexpect Module PythonForBeginnerscom.

Data Services Entry ResumeLeicester Tax Payment

Pexpect is in the spirit of Don Libes' Expect but Pexpect is pure Python. If you want to know what SFTP in bash scripting is read this article Here you will also find out how to open an SFTP connection and how to use the SFTP shell. Let's see an example command that prompts for a yesno answer. Use expect in bash script to provide password to SSH command 6 A simple expect script Remoteloginexp usrbinexpect set user lindex argv 1 set ip. Need Help with running expect script on M Apple Community.

LicenseUsing perl and expect to automate SSH connections Putorius. For example the original arguments together with the script name may be left within the variable argv usrlocalbinexpect - The file. Autoexpect Watches you interact and generates an Expect script. Linux run interact command in shell script Code Examples.